      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;I'm experimenting with the Heart Rate Sensor sample project (KDS, bare metal OS) on the USB-KW41Z board.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;When I enable the low power feature however, I don't get the expected advertising. (And the SWD connection dies, which is expected) The only real code changes are setting these flags in the preinclude file: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 13px;"&gt;#define cPWR_BLE_LL_Enable 1&lt;/SPAN&gt;
&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 13px;"&gt;#define cPWR_UsePowerDownMode 1&lt;/SPAN&gt;
&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 13px;"&gt;#define gTMR_EnableLowPowerTimers 1&lt;/SPAN&gt;
&lt;SPAN style="font-size: 13px;"&gt;#define cPWR_CheckLowPowerTimers 1&lt;/SPAN&gt;

&lt;/PRE&gt;&lt;P&gt;If I modify the project to start advertising immediately, I get advertisements for a second or two then nothing.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Is the BLE deep sleep feature known to work with this sample? Is there more configuration required? Any suggestions or advice appreciated.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
